The future of mineral fillers is influenced by several key trends, including increasing demand for functional additives in plastics, paints, and construction materials, advancements in mineral processing and surface modification techniques, and growing emphasis on performance, cost-effectiveness, and sustainability. Mineral fillers are finely ground minerals such as calcium carbonate, talc, and silica used to enhance the properties of polymer composites, coatings, and building materials, offering benefits such as reinforcement, rheology control, and cost reduction. With the rise of lightweighting, energy efficiency, and circular economy principles, there's a growing need for mineral fillers that offer high purity, particle size control, and surface modification while minimizing environmental footprint and resource depletion in manufacturing processes. Moreover, advancements in mineral filler characterization, such as particle size analysis, surface area measurement, and chemical analysis, are driving the development of tailored fillers with optimized properties for specific applications in industries such as automotive, packaging, and infrastructure. Additionally, the integration of mineral fillers into advanced material formulations, such as nanocomposites, hybrid systems, and multifunctional additives, is enabling the development of high-performance products with enhanced mechanical, thermal, and barrier properties, addressing the evolving needs of end-users and regulatory requirements. Collaboration between mineral producers, material scientists, product developers, and end-users is essential to drive innovation, ensure filler performance, and address market demands in the mineral fillers industry.

A significant trend in the mineral fillers market is the rising demand for sustainable and eco-friendly materials. With increasing environmental awareness and regulatory pressure to reduce carbon footprint, there's a growing preference for mineral fillers derived from natural sources and industrial by-products. Mineral fillers, such as calcium carbonate, talc, and silica, are being used as alternatives to synthetic fillers in various industries including plastics, paints and coatings, and construction materials. This trend is driven by the desire to minimize reliance on non-renewable resources, lower energy consumption in manufacturing processes, and reduce waste generation. As industries seek to adopt more sustainable practices and meet consumer demand for eco-friendly products, the market for mineral fillers sourced from natural and recycled materials is expected to experience steady growth.
A major driver of the mineral fillers market is the growth in construction and infrastructure development activities worldwide. Mineral fillers are essential ingredients in construction materials such as concrete, asphalt, and plaster, where they enhance properties such as strength, durability, and workability. With rapid urbanization, population growth, and infrastructure investments in emerging economies, there's an increasing demand for construction materials that can meet stringent performance requirements while being cost-effective and sustainable. Mineral fillers play a crucial role in optimizing the properties of construction materials, improving workability, reducing shrinkage, and enhancing resistance to cracking and weathering. As construction projects continue to proliferate globally, particularly in developing regions, the demand for mineral fillers as key components of construction materials is expected to drive market growth.
An opportunity within the mineral fillers market lies in the development of high-performance specialty fillers. While traditional mineral fillers such as calcium carbonate and silica are widely used in a range of applications, there's potential to innovate and develop specialty fillers with unique properties and functionalities tailored for specific end-use applications. For example, nanofillers derived from minerals such as clay, graphene, and nanosilica offer enhanced mechanical strength, thermal stability, and barrier properties, making them suitable for use in advanced materials such as composites, nanocomposites, and specialty coatings. Additionally, there's an opportunity to explore mineral fillers with functional attributes such as flame retardancy, UV resistance, and antimicrobial properties, which can impart additional value to end products in industries such as automotive, electronics, and healthcare. By investing in research and development to create innovative specialty fillers and collaborating with downstream industries to identify new application areas, companies can capitalize on the growing demand for high-performance mineral fillers and differentiate themselves in the market.
The largest segment in the Mineral Fillers Market is Concrete. This dominance is primarily driving demand within this sector. Concrete is one of the most widely used construction materials globally, employed in various infrastructure projects, building construction, roads, bridges, and other civil engineering applications. Mineral fillers are commonly added to concrete mixtures to improve its properties and performance. These fillers, such as limestone, silica, and calcium carbonate, enhance the workability, strength, durability, and dimensional stability of concrete. Additionally, mineral fillers help reduce material costs by replacing a portion of the cementitious materials in concrete mixtures while maintaining or improving performance. Further, the growing construction industry, urbanization, and infrastructure development worldwide drive the demand for concrete and, consequently, mineral fillers used in concrete formulations. Furthermore, advancements in concrete technology, such as high-performance concrete mixes, self-compacting concrete, and sustainable concrete formulations, further boost the demand for mineral fillers in the Concrete segment of the Mineral Fillers Market. Over the forecast period, these factors contribute to Concrete emerging as the largest segment in the Mineral Fillers Market.
The fastest-growing segment in the Mineral Fillers Market is Building. The building industry encompasses a wide range of applications, including residential, commercial, industrial, and infrastructure construction projects. Mineral fillers are essential components in various building materials, including concrete, asphalt, plaster, drywall, and paints, among others. In the construction sector, mineral fillers are used to enhance the properties and performance of building materials, such as improving strength, durability, workability, and surface finish. Additionally, mineral fillers help optimize material costs by extending the volume of the building material while maintaining desired properties. Further, the increasing demand for sustainable and eco-friendly construction practices drives the adoption of mineral fillers derived from natural resources, such as limestone, silica, and calcium carbonate, which are abundant and widely available. Furthermore, ongoing urbanization, population growth, and infrastructure development projects worldwide contribute to the rising demand for building materials and, consequently, mineral fillers in the Building segment of the Mineral Fillers Market. Over the forecast period, these factors support the Building segment emerging as the fastest-growing segment in the Mineral Fillers Market.
